Whenever the ark set out, Moses would say:
Arise, LORD!
Let your enemies be scattered,
and those who hate you flee from your presence.
Whenever the ark set out, Moses said,
“Rise up, O LORD!
Let Your enemies be scattered;
And let those who hate You flee before You.”
